Subject: Handover — Matchbox GC pauses

Shift summary: Matchbox matching service hit three GC pauses over 900ms tonight. Heap pressure traces to plugin-supplied comparators allocating per-candidate buffers. Mitigation: raised young-gen size, restarted node berry-4. Not fixed, just quieter. Plugin authors: pool your buffers or pauses come back. Runbook updated with the flamegraph links. If you maintain a plugin and need allocation guidance before the next release window, contact the Matchbox core team.

escalation mailbox, bagef-bagag: oliax.drumir.jorath@crelvolabs.test

## Step 4: Enable the new undo/redo stack

SketchLoom 3 replaces the linear undo history with a branching command stack. Migrate by switching the editor to the new history module; old sessions convert on first open. Redo across branch points prompts the user by default. Update the editor service to the following configuration values:

service settings:
[istael]
team = gilath
access_code = ac_468cdf
owner = casdor.gilox
host = istael.kelviforge.internal
port = 5432
peer = quenwyn.braskworks.corp
salt = 6678df32
pin = 7400

Handover — SQL linting (from Priya-shift to you)

Quick one before release: the Gravel lint rules for `.sql` files now block uppercase keywords mixed with lowercase — CI fails hard, no override flag. Exceptions live in `lintrc.sql`. To edit the protected lint config in the release vault, you'll need the recovery passphrase below.

unlock words, yagug-yagug: jorwyn-wenmir-kelael-kasion-norius-casox-goriel-tamion-casir-oliir-fenir-gorix-praion

The uniform order for the new Ostermill depot has arrived from Tallow & Vane Outfitters: forty-two sets in three sizes, packed in eight cartons now staged in Aisle 12. Count was verified against the packing list this morning; one carton shows minor corner damage but contents are intact. A Greyline courier will collect the full consignment Thursday before noon. Cartons must leave together — no partial release. Before signing anything over, carry out the confidential hand-over instruction noted directly below.

drop instructions, hahip-badug: the quenox ralath courier leaves the kaseth fraiel rusiel tameth belys istdor ralion giliel ledger at gate 7830 under passcode 165413